Detectors for each task
The FireProtect 2 lineup features detectors of two enclosure types. Depending on size, they are equipped with different sensor combinations. Detectors with a bigger enclosure feature a smoke chamber plus a temperature sensor, and an advanced version also features a CO sensor. The smaller ones have no smoke chamber and feature up to two sensors: a sole temperature sensor, a sole CO sensor or both “under the hood”.

Detectors have different battery options. The RB models feature replaceable batteries that provide up to 7 years of operation and SB models work 10 years from sealed batteries (can’t be replaced, require entire detector replacement).

Future-proof hardware
A dedicated team of developers spent a year reaching an entirely new level of technology in residential fire safety with FireProtect 2. They equipped the detectors with a unique, patented smoke chamber that is ultimately dustproof and impenetrable for insects — no need to clean it regularly. In the smoke chamber, FireProtect 2 has a dual-spectrum optical sensor that can distinguish smoke from water steam, thanks to the blue and infrared LEDs.

FireProtect 2 features a patented smoke chamber with a dual-spectrum optical sensor.

Even if, somehow, the dust gets into and settles in the smoke chamber, it does not affect the detection. The optical system is designed so that dust and insects cannot be in two beams simultaneously and thereby cause an alarm. Moreover, the updated HazeFlow 2 software algorithm processes data received from the sensors, reducing the risk of false alarms to almost zero.

To quickly distinguish the temperature spike, detectors are equipped with two thermistors. They give a significant advantage when synthetic materials burn. So FireProtect 2, with smoke and temperature sensors, is ready to detect a fire as fast as possible, even if it starts imperceptibly.

The extended version — with an additional carbon monoxide sensor — detects the CO concentration at a 50 ppm level. And the built-in 85 dB buzzer alerts about the high level of CO with a different sound. So the type of danger is immediately clear.

With years of operation from replaceable or sealed batteries, FireProtect 2 hardware ensures accurate and robust fire safety.

Improved enclosure for installers’ and users’ comfort
New detectors inherited Ajax signature features and received few salient improvements. As before, there is no need to disassemble the detector during installation. With an upgraded SmartBracket panel, an installer can effortlessly fix the detector and level it at 90 – degree angles after mounting. Considering the square shape of the detector, it is a true perfectionist’s dream.

SmartBracket helps to level FireProtect 2 after installation.

Moreover, the button on the enclosure to silence the alarm/testing became large and mechanical. Users can quickly press it even with a mop. On the enclosure, three LEDs indicate an alarm, a malfunction, and the regular operation of the detector.

The detectors have tampers on the mount and the smoke chamber. So dismantling the detector means an instant push notification on users’ smartphones and an event sent to a security monitoring station.
